What to Know About Van Driver Responsibilities
Before hiring, understand a van driver's responsibilities: transporting goods or passengers safely and efficiently. This includes driving, loading and unloading cargo, maintaining the vehicle, and following traffic laws.
Van drivers need strong navigation skills, punctuality, reliability, and good communication for customer and team interaction.
Key skills for a van driver:
- Valid, clean driver’s license and, if needed, special certifications (e.g., commercial driver’s license).
- Basic mechanical knowledge for minor vehicle issues.
- Strong organizational skills for managing delivery schedules.
Knowing these responsibilities and skills helps in hiring a driver who fits your needs, ensuring smooth journeys, consistent deliveries, and reduced stress.

Essential Skills and Qualifications for Van Drivers
Key skills and qualifications for hiring a van driver include:
Valid and Clean Driver’s License: Ensure candidates have a valid license and, if needed, a commercial driver’s license (CDL). A clean driving record indicates safe and responsible driving.
Strong Customer Service Skills: As representatives of your business, drivers should interact professionally and leave a positive customer impression.
Mechanical Aptitude: Basic mechanical knowledge helps drivers troubleshoot minor vehicle issues, reducing downtime.
Organizational Skills: Effective planning and adaptability are crucial for managing schedules and deliveries efficiently.
These skills make a van driver not just a driver, but a valuable team asset.
Steps to Hiring a Van Driver
Craft a Clear Job Description: List key responsibilities, required skills, and qualifications. Highlight a valid driver's license, customer service skills, mechanical aptitude, and organizational abilities to attract suitable candidates.
Post the Job Listing: Use online job boards, social media, and local classifieds. Consider industry-specific platforms for targeted results.
Screen Applications: Review resumes and cover letters to shortlist candidates with relevant experience and a clean driving record.
Conduct Initial Interviews: Use phone or video interviews to assess communication skills and confirm qualifications. Discuss salary expectations and availability.
Check References: Verify driving history, reliability, and professionalism with previous employers to ensure trustworthy applicants.
Schedule In-Person Interviews: Meet face-to-face to evaluate demeanor, professionalism, and problem-solving skills through real-life scenarios.
Test Driving Skills: Conduct a driving test to assess comfort and competence behind the wheel, crucial for practical skills evaluation.
These steps help hire a skilled van driver who fits well with your needs and team.
Crafting an Effective Job Description
Creating a clear job description is essential for attracting the right van driver:
Job Title: Use a clear title like "Van Driver" or "Delivery Driver."
Job Responsibilities:
- Safely transport goods or passengers
- Load and unload cargo
- Ensure timely deliveries
- Perform basic vehicle maintenance
- Communicate with customers and team members
Required Qualifications:
- Valid driver’s license; CDL if needed
- Clean driving record
- Basic mechanical skills
- Strong organizational abilities
Preferred Skills:
- Previous experience
- Familiarity with local routes
- Excellent customer service
Physical Requirements: Include any necessary physical capabilities, like lifting weight limits.
A detailed job description attracts suitable candidates, ensuring they understand expectations and streamlining the hiring process.

Successful Onboarding and Training of Van Drivers
Congratulations! You've found the ideal van driver. Now, integrate them into your team for success. Onboarding is essential for building a foundation, fostering belonging, and setting clear expectations.
Introduce the new driver to your company culture and team. A warm welcome makes them feel valued. Provide a comprehensive orientation on your policies, procedures, and safety protocols.
Effective training is key. Pair them with an experienced driver for a few days to learn delivery routes and customer interaction. Ensure they understand any necessary technology or apps for route planning and communication.
Conduct hands-on training on vehicle maintenance, loading and unloading, and emergency procedures to build confidence and competence.
Regular feedback and check-ins during the first weeks reinforce learning and address concerns. With proper onboarding and training, your new van driver will quickly become a valuable team asset, ensuring smooth operations.
